Transaction 7721f8165e0564d4a60ffbc803761bf85989750a242efcd8d495b069fd6c8050
1 Input
2 Outputs
- 7721f8165e0564d4a60ffbc803761bf85989750a242efcd8d495b069fd6c8050:0
- 7721f8165e0564d4a60ffbc803761bf85989750a242efcd8d495b069fd6c8050:1
value 354116684
address 12jYeCFgAtmDvwKHjjtKvbPwkmWSbB33n7
value 19207292
address 1QAyC2kQpC42pn7n134J29wpfgoonUSQaY